dbus-pcap: A tool to analyse D-Bus traffic captures

dbus-pcap is a tool to slice, dice and display captures of D-Bus traffic captured into a the standard pcap packet container.

D-Bus traffic on OpenBMC can be captured using busctl:

# busctl capture > /tmp/dbus.pcap

Use

$ ./dbus-pcap --help
usage: dbus-pcap [-h] [--json] [--no-track-calls] file [expressions [expressions ...]]

positional arguments:
  file              The pcap file
  expressions       DBus message match expressions

optional arguments:
  -h, --help        show this help message and exit
  --json            Emit a JSON representation of the messages
  --no-track-calls  Make a call response pass filters

Examples of Simple Invocations and Output

The default output style:

$ ./dbus-pcap dbus.pcap | head -n 3

Discussion

While Wireshark has the ability to inspect D-Bus captures it falls down in terms of scriptability and the filters exposed by the dissector.

In addition to parsing and displaying packet contents dbus-pcap can filter the capture based on standard D-Bus match expressions (though does not yet support argument matching).
